Air Jordan 12 Retro “Cherry” (2023) Review
This OG colourway of the Air Jordan 12 is back after nearly 15 years since its last retro! The “Cherry” or White/Red Air Jordan 12 recently returned in all its glory, with a soft tumbled leather upper, pebbled red leather overlays, and that incredible Zoom Air that first debuted on an Air Jordan model back in ’97. J Balvin x Air Jordan 3 Retro SP “Medellin Sunset” Review
J Balvin is back with his third collaboration with Jordan Brand – this time releasing a beautiful pair of Air Jordan 3s inspired by the Medellin sunset, the city he calls home. Featuring a cream coloured tumbled leather, aged edges, and a gradient feature on the heel tab and midsole, these were an instant sell out when they dropped a few weeks back. Air Jordan 8 Retro “Playoffs” (2023) Review
This original 1993 colourway of the Air Jordan 8 has returned after its last retro which released a decade earlier. The “Playoff” colourway features a black nubuck upper with white and red coloured accents, true to what MJ wore enroute to his third NBA Championship. Corporate x Jordan Air Ship PE SP “Light Menta” Review
Cincinnati-based boutique, Corporate, recently released a special edition version of the Air Ship. This vibrant, modern take on this 1980s silhouette features a mix of hairy suede and flat nubuck in a “light menta” colourway.
